“…Moreover, in the present study, we found higher age, longer duration of disease, lower educational level, higher EDSS, higher BDI, ASEX, and MMMS scores in patients with SD. Duration of disease and depression have been suggested as important factors associated with SD 26,27 . Koseoglu et al suggested that increasing age was an independent factor for SD, and higher EDSS scores might be related to SD because of concomitant depression 26 .…”
